On June 22, Seth Rudetsky's weekly cabaret variety show at NYC's Don't Tell Mama will be visited by two Broadway musical stars: Barbara Walsh and Stephen Bogardus.
Walsh, a Forbidden Broadway veteran, had leading roles in Big and Blood Brothers. Bogardus, whose credits include Love! Valour! Compassion! and High Society, recently finished a stint in James Joyce's The Dead.
Rudetsky, a comedian and writer for Rosie O'Donnell's TV show, hosts his variety show every Thursday at 6 PM. There's a 2-drink minimum, but the $10 cover charge is donated to Broadway Cares/Equity Fights AIDS.
